| While dumping the alt.cellular.sprintpcs bit bucket, I heard Ron say:
> Don't wait for the lights to go off at Sprint.
>
> At&t and Verizon have announced $99.99/month unlimited calling plans.
>
> http://news.yahoo.com/s/ap/20080219...nl
imited
Sprint already has the "Sprint Unlimited Access Pack", that includes
unlimited voice calling, text messages, Web browsing and email for
$119.99, available in a few areas. I'd expect to see something similar
rolled out nationwide pretty quickly...

The worst thing I've happen with sprint phones has been the quality of
samsung sph-i500 phones. One had a bad touch panel. Another a bad
microphone. One a cracked case near the antenna. Last one literally wore
out after 2 years: the case lost all it's paint due to friction of being
carried around in a pocket and then the case finally disintigrated! During
all this time, the phone's RF circuitry worked flawlessly. Nobody outside
that troll has ever reported sprint phones overheating. It isn't even a
good lie.
